Only after taking a hundred steps into the Spirit Ruin Wonderland did Ye Fan's heart stop echoing. There were dozens of ancient bluestone steps at the entrance. That place was extraordinary, but Ye Fan didn't stop, nor did he allow him to stop.
In front of him was a beautiful mountain peak with an oppressive spiritual energy. Looking from afar, a thousand-meter-long waterfall was cascading down from a tall mountain. The white waterfall was like an upside-down galaxy, and the rumbling sound was like ten thousand galloping horses. It was both magnificent and magnificent.
"As expected of a wonderland. The scenery here is extraordinary, like a pure land outside of the world."
A winding path made of cobblestones led past the waterfall and into the depths of the beautiful celestial mountain. Along the way, ancient trees towered into the sky. Their branches were as strong as dragons. Many palaces could be seen among the plants, looking very harmonious and natural.
On both sides of the ancient road, there were artificially opened medicinal fields with ginseng as thick as a child's arm and reishi mushrooms with nine leaves. There were also many unknown medicinal herbs that were sparkling and radiating brilliance. The fragrance of the herbs filled the air, refreshing the mind.
Most of the people they met along the way had to pay their respects to the elders, and their attitude towards Vivian was also very friendly. One could imagine the status of this peerless genius in the Spirit Ruin Wonderland.
Vivian returned their greetings one by one. She didn't seem arrogant at all. In this peaceful paradise, she was as elegant and otherworldly as a fairy. In the end, she left like a gentle breeze and disappeared into the depths of the picturesque paradise.
Ye Fan and Pang Bo were brought to a short mountain. There were three to five thatched cottages, two to three bamboo forests, and a medicinal field in front of the house. Several old trees were closely connected to each other.
Although there were no jade pavilions or palaces, and everything looked ordinary and simple, it was tranquil and natural, like a pure land outside of the world. It could cleanse one's soul and cleanse one's worries from the mortal world.
